Unlocking Fundamental Forex Analysis for Profitable Trading

Dabbling around the forex market can be a daunting endeavor. However, mastering primary analysis provides traders with a strong foundation for making strategic decisions. By grasping key economic indicators such as GDP growth, inflation rates, and interest rate movements, traders can predict currency fluctuations. A deep knowledge of these factors allows you to identify profitable trading possibilities.

Exploring Forex Technical Indicators

Technical indicators in the dynamic world of foreign exchange markets can seem like cryptic puzzles. Yet, understanding their purpose and application can empower traders to make more informed decisions. These mathematical tools evaluate price action and trading volume, providing valuable insights into market trends.

Popular indicators include moving averages, relative strength index (RSI), and Bollinger Bands, each offering a unique viewpoint on price action. By combining these indicators and observing their signals, traders can identify potential trading opportunities and control risk effectively.

While technical indicators are powerful tools, it's crucial to remember that they shouldn't be used in isolation. Integrating them alongside fundamental analysis, market news, and sound risk management strategies is essential for consistent success in the forex arena.

The Art of Forex Trading Analysis: From Theory to Practice

Forex trading analysis is a essential skill for consistent gains. It involves analyzing market data and spotting patterns that can forecast future price fluctuations. Successful forex traders harness a mixture of technical and fundamental analysis techniques to make strategic trading decisions.

Technical analysis relies on past price data and visual cues to identify potential entry points. Fundamental analysis, on the other hand, considers macroeconomic factors that can impact currency values.

A comprehensive understanding of both technical and fundamental analysis is essential for developing a successful forex trading strategy.
